Laramie County Community College sits in Cheyenne, WY.

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, 13 physical therapy technician degrees were granted at Laramie County Community College.

Studying Online at Laramie County Community College

Many students take online classes at Laramie County Community College. Of 4,193 students, 1,082 (26%) studied exclusively online and 1,177 (28%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Take a look at the composition of Physical Therapy Technician graduates at Laramie County Community College, by degree type.

Looking at the program as a whole, Physical Therapy Technician graduates at Laramie County Community College are 62% women (8) and 38% men (5).

Physical Therapy Technician Associate’s Program at Laramie County Community College

Among the 13 associate’s physical therapy technician graduates at Laramie County Community College, 62% were women (8) and 38% were men (5).

Laramie County Community College gender breakdown of Physical Therapy Technician Associate's degree recipients

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Physical Therapy Technician associate’s degree recipients at Laramie County Community College.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 8
Hispanic / Latino 3
Two or More Races 1
Unknown 1
Racial-ethnic diversity of Physical Therapy Technician majors at Laramie County Community College

Racial-ethnic minorities make up 31% of Physical Therapy Technician associate’s degree recipients at Laramie County Community College, below the national average of 37%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
